What This Category of Care Involves

Chiropractic care is a board-certified specialty that is built around the evaluation and management of musculoskeletal problems, with an focus on how the spine affects the entire body. Chiropractors complete four years of doctoral training after completing pre-med requirements, and many earn advanced credentials in orthopedic care, pediatrics, or pain management.

The treatments used in chiropractic go far past the classic spinal adjustment. Contemporary chiropractic care combines soft tissue work, therapeutic exercises to deliver a truly comprehensive care strategy. The combination of techniques is highly suited for people managing degenerative conditions who need more than a simple adjustment alone.

Chiropractic can benefit a diverse group of candidates, including athletes, office workers, and accident survivors. Clinical approaches are carefully tailored based on the patient's age, condition, and goals. The intended outcome is always more than temporary comfort — it's rebuilding structural integrity so patients can function, recover, and thrive without constant pain or restriction.

What to Expect Your Chiropractic Process

For anyone new to chiropractic care, knowing what to expect removes a lot of uncertainty. Here is a typical walkthrough of the steps involved when you start a chiropractic care plan at our practice:

  1. In-Depth New Patient Evaluation — The treating provider collects detailed information about your condition including existing conditions, medication use, and activity levels to establish a strong diagnostic foundation.
  2. Full Orthopedic and Neurological Assessment — A thorough hands-on assessment evaluates reflexes, muscle strength, and spinal mobility to identify areas of dysfunction. Functional movement screening helps confirm the diagnosis before treatment begins.
  3. Imaging Evaluation for Complex Cases — For certain patients, digital X-rays, MRI, or CT imaging may be ordered or reviewed to confirm structural findings that inform treatment decisions.
  4. Personalized Treatment Plan Development — Using data gathered during your evaluation, your clinical team develops a tailored care plan that outlines the proposed treatment timeline and establishes functional benchmarks.
  5. First Active Chiropractic Treatment — The majority of individuals begin initial chiropractic treatment during this first appointment. Approaches are determined in response to your clinical findings and personal preferences, and each step is communicated in advance of any treatment.
  6. Ongoing Outcome Tracking — During periodic check-ins throughout your chiropractic course, your chiropractor reassesses your progress and refines the approach based on your response. This ensures that your care remains clinically appropriate at every stage.
  7. Transition to Maintenance or Wellness Care — After your initial treatment goals are met, many patients opt to maintain periodic chiropractic visits to protect long-term spinal health and preserve the results gained.

What is the difference between spinal manipulation and spinal decompression?

Manual spinal manipulation is a short-lever, high-velocity thrust directed at a restricted vertebral segment to re-establish normal joint mechanics. Traction-based decompression is a slow, sustained traction technique applied along the spinal column to reduce intradiscal pressure and decrease radiating pain. Each serves a different clinical purpose, and your provider selects which modality or blended protocol is right for your specific diagnosis.

Is a chiropractic adjustment painful?

Most patients report the adjustment process as painless or mildly uncomfortable at most. The sound sometimes heard during an adjustment results from pressure changes within the spinal joint space — it does not involve any bone damage. It is normal to feel slight muscle tenderness for 12-24 hours after the first few visits as the body adapts to correction. Most patients notice it resolves on its own as the body acclimates.
